Mick Smith Competition 2021 Results

Sunday 16th saw our anglers out for the first competition of the year, the Mick Smith Cup.

Paul French took the top spot with a fish of just under 1lb while Des Hamilton was 2nd followed closely by Mick O’Neill in 3rd place.

Sunday also saw the presentation of two awards from last year which were postponed because of Covid.

The heaviest fish of 2020 went to Martin Fagan while Fisherman of the year was won by Pat Gartland.

Pat Gartland got off to a flying start again this year when he landed a beautiful Salmon on a mayfly. After a tremendous fight on the light tackle, the fish was finally landed for a quick photo before being safely returned to continue his journey. Well done Pat.
